2021 New QSFP28 80km SMF 100G ZR4 1310nm LC Optical Transceiver Module For Data Center and Telecom

Product Features

QSFP28 MSA compliant
Hot pluggable 38 pin electrical interface
4 LAN-WDM lanes MUX/DEMUX design
4x25G electrical interface
Maximum power consumption 6.5W
LC duplex connector
Supports 103.125Gb/s aggregate bit rate
Up to 80km transmission on single mode fiber
Operating case temperature: 0℃ to 70℃
Single 3.3V power supply
RoHS 2.0 compliant

Applications

100GBASE-ZR4 100G Ethernet
Telecom networking
HL100GZR is designed for 80km optical communication applications. This module contains 4-
lane optical transmitter, 4-lane optical receiver and module management block including 2 wire serial inter
face. The optical signals are multiplexed to a single-mode fiber through an industry standard LC connector.
